Painting Description
"Le Moulin [environs de Martigues]" is a painting by the French artist Félix Ziem, known for his vibrant landscapes and seascapes. Ziem, born in 1821 in Beaune, France, was a prominent figure associated with the Barbizon School and is often celebrated for his depictions of Venice and the Mediterranean.
This particular work, "Le Moulin [environs de Martigues]," captures the serene and picturesque landscape around Martigues, a commune in the south of France often referred to as the "Venice of Provence" due to its canals and bridges. The painting likely features a windmill, a common motif in Ziem's work, set against the backdrop of the idyllic countryside.
Ziem's style is characterized by his use of light and color, which he employs to convey the atmosphere and mood of the scene. His brushwork is often loose and expressive, capturing the essence of the landscape rather than focusing on minute details. This approach aligns with the Impressionist movement, although Ziem's work predates its formal establishment.
Throughout his career, Ziem traveled extensively, drawing inspiration from various locales, including Italy, the Netherlands, and the Middle East. His ability to capture the unique qualities of different environments made him a sought-after artist during his lifetime. In 1857, he became the first artist to have a solo exhibition at the Louvre, a testament to his popularity and influence.
"Le Moulin [environs de Martigues]" reflects Ziem's fascination with the interplay of natural elements and human structures, a theme prevalent in his oeuvre. The painting is a testament to his skill in rendering the beauty of the French landscape, contributing to his legacy as a master of 19th-century landscape painting.
Today, Ziem's works are held in various prestigious collections, and he remains a celebrated figure in the history of French art.
